Output 51bb64df47b3e4d78539bb832aa85eaad4fc62c00303b539c9ab4f2444e76da8:17

value
22966
script pubkey
OP_0 OP_PUSHBYTES_20 677041a6dd854d1c5ef033c0ee274783974cdb9e
address
bc1qvacyrfkas4x3chhsx0qwuf68swt5eku7p3ak6u
transaction
51bb64df47b3e4d78539bb832aa85eaad4fc62c00303b539c9ab4f2444e76da8
spent
true